Description

Are you looking to level up your architectural design? Would you like to optimize your building's performance and discover how to create spaces that feel more comfortable and warm?

Whether you're a professional or a design enthusiast, this course is ideal for anyone who's into sustainable architectural design and wants to profoundly understand how to exploit solar design.

Solar radiation is the biggest renewable energy source on Earth and passive solar design shows us how to take full advantage of it without complicated installations, no hardware and barely no additional cost at all.
